Merchant Cash Advance for Payroll Taxes

For business owners facing a problem paying payroll taxes, a merchant cash advance can provide a quick source of funds. A merchant cash advance is an advance on future credit card receipts, unlike a bank loan, a merchant cash advance is easy to qualify for.
